Abstract

The invention discloses a bottle packaging and inverting conveying device, and belongs to the technical field of industrial robot application. The device comprises a conveying and way separating device, a carrying device, a combined packaging device and an inverting conveying device; the conveying and way separating device comprises a conveying device and a way separating device, the carrying device comprises an SCARA robot, the combined packaging device comprises a conveying guiding mechanism and a packaging mechanism, and the inverting conveying device comprises a steering mechanism, an inverting mechanism and a steering transmission line. According to the bottle packaging and inverting conveying device, by adopting the way separating device, the carrying device, the packaging device and the inverting conveying device, the existing bottle packaging problems are effectively solved, and the automation degree is high; servo driving or air cylinder driving is adopted, the action is precise and steady, operation adopts PLC programming and a human-computer interface and is flexible, and the bottle packaging and inverting conveying device can be widely applied in the field of industrial packaging production.

Technical field: [0001] The invention belongs to the technical field of industrial robot application, and in particular relates to a bottle packaging and upside-down conveying device. Background technique: [0002] With the development of science and technology, robot automation technology has gradually expanded to various industrial fields, especially the daily necessities and pharmaceutical industries. In recent years, robots have been widely used in logistics production operations such as delivery, collection, packaging, boxing, and palletizing of pharmaceutical daily necessities, and have become a powerful weapon for manufacturers in the packaging process. [0003] After years of exploration and progress, the application of robots in the collection and transportation industry has gradually matured, and its reliability, work efficiency and operability are constantly improving.
